Datadog

  • βœ“Excellent compensation and equity β€” stock has been a genuine wealth builder for early employees
  • βœ“Strong engineering culture with smart coworkers and interesting technical challenges at scale
  • βœ—Fast pace can lead to long hours and pressure to deliver, work-life balance varies by team
  • βœ—Rapid growth has led to organizational growing pains and bureaucracy creeping in

Writer

  • βœ“Real AI engineering with proprietary LLMs β€” not just wrapping OpenAI APIs
  • βœ“Strong enterprise traction and visionary product direction
  • βœ—Intense work culture with very high expectations and limited work-life balance
  • βœ—Growing management layers creating organizational friction
Datadog
Choose Datadog if you want strong comp, interesting scale challenges in observability, and a fast-paced engineering culture β€” but expect long hours and growing bureaucracy.

Datadog scores 4.2/5.0 on Glassdoor with a 3.8 work-life balance rating. Writer scores 3.5/5.0 overall with a 2.7 WLB. That’s a 0.7-point gap on overall satisfaction.

Both companies share these culture values: Engineering-Driven, Ship Fast & Iterate. Datadog also emphasizes Learning & Growth, Direct Product Impact, Strong Comp & Equity. Writer also emphasizes Open Source.

On the hiring front, Datadog has 422 open roles and Writer has 49 open roles.
